Renewable Resource Generation From Sugarcane
A significant portion of sustainable energy generation can be stemmed from sugarcane, showcasing its versatility beyond standard farming usages. Sugarcane biomass, consisting of bagasse and leaves, is a powerful resource for bioenergy manufacturing. This biomass can be exchanged biofuels such as ethanol, which works as a cleaner alternative to nonrenewable fuel sources. Additionally, the combustion of sugarcane byproducts creates heavy steam and electrical energy, supplying a power resource for sugar mills and neighboring communities.The growing of sugarcane additionally adds to carbon sequestration, as the plants take in carbon dioxide throughout their development cycle. By making use of sugarcane for energy, waste is reduced, and lasting techniques are encouraged. This renewable power strategy not only supports energy demands yet additionally promotes country development, developing work in bioenergy fields. On the whole, sugarcane stands out as a key player in the change to lasting power services, lining up with global initiatives to lower carbon footprints.

Sugarcane-Based Biofuels and Their Effect

Sugarcane-based biofuels have become a substantial alternative energy resource, using a renewable service to the globe's growing energy needs. These biofuels, derived from the fermentation of sugarcane juice or molasses, offer an even more lasting alternative contrasted to fossil gas. Their production process generates lower greenhouse gas discharges, adding to climate adjustment reduction efforts.Additionally, sugarcane biofuels can enhance power safety and security by branching out power sources and decreasing dependancy on imported oil. The cultivation of sugarcane also advertises country advancement, creating jobs and promoting neighborhood economies.However, concerns concerning land use and food competitors persist, as boosted biofuel manufacturing may impact food supply chains. Sustainable agricultural methods are necessary to stabilizing these completing passions and ensuring that biofuel production does not weaken food protection. In general, sugarcane-based biofuels represent an appealing method for a greener energy future, offered that their social and environmental ramifications are very carefully taken care of.

Renewable Resource Resources
Biodegradable packaging services are just one aspect of the more comprehensive capacity of sugarcane in advertising sustainability. An additional substantial application hinges on renewable resource sources. Sugarcane is a versatile crop that can be made use of to create biofuels, such as ethanol, which works as a cleaner choice to nonrenewable fuel sources. The fermentation process of sugarcane juice yields ethanol that can power vehicles and produce electrical power. Furthermore, the by-products of sugarcane processing, like bagasse, can be utilized to generate biomass energy, offering a reliable and sustainable method to harness power. This double role as both a resource of biofuel and biomass highlights sugarcane's potential in reducing carbon emissions and sustaining a shift to an extra sustainable power landscape in the future.
